Program Analysis
The University of Missouri-Columbia's music program offers Bachelor of Arts and Bachelor of Music degrees. Students can study music theory, music history, and performance, with opportunities in instrumental and vocal performance. Graduates often pursue careers as performers, educators, composers, or music therapists.
